Description
8-(3-Diethylaminopropoxy)Psoralen is a functionalized psoralen derivative, a key intermediate in the synthesis of advanced pharmaceutical compounds. This modified psoralen structure is valued for its ability to introduce specific functional groups, enabling targeted research and development in photochemotherapy and other therapeutic areas. It is primarily utilized by research institutions and pharmaceutical companies engaged in the development of novel drugs, particularly for investigating mechanisms related to skin disorders and other medical applications.
Application
- Pharmaceutical Intermediate: A critical building block in the synthesis of novel psoralen-based drug candidates for photodynamic therapy and other treatments.
- Biochemical Research: Used in laboratory studies to investigate DNA intercalation, cross-linking mechanisms, and cellular phototoxicity.
- Photochemistry Studies: Serves as a model compound for studying the photochemical properties and reactivity of functionalized furocoumarins.
- Academic & R&D: Employed in university and industrial research settings for developing new therapeutic agents and exploring structure-activity relationships (SAR).
- Reference Standard: Can be used as a high-purity analytical standard for quality control and method development in pharmaceutical analysis.
Basic Information
| Product Name | 8-(3-Diethylaminopropoxy)Psoralen |
| CAS No. | 85079-39-6 |
| Molecular Formula | C18H22N2O4 |
| Molecular Weight | 330.38 g/mol |
| Synonyms | 8-[3-(Diethylamino)propoxy]psoralen; 8-(3-Diethylaminopropoxy)furo[3,2-g]chromen-7-one; 8-(3-Diethylaminopropoxy)-7H-furo[3,2-g][1]benzopyran-7-one; 8-DAPP; Psoralen, 8-(3-diethylaminopropoxy)-; 8-(3-Diethylaminopropoxy)-7H-furo[3,2-g]chromen-7-one |

Storage
Preserve in a tightly closed container, protected from light. Store in a cool, dry place at a controlled room temperature (typically 15-25°C). This compound is light-sensitive and should be handled under appropriate conditions to maintain stability.
